tfma.extractors.ExampleWeightsExtractor

Creates an extractor for extracting example weights.
tfma.extractors.ExampleWeightsExtractor(
eval_config: tfma.EvalConfig
) -> tfma.extractors.Extractor
The extractor's PTransform uses the config's ModelSpec.example_weight_key(s)
to lookup the associated example weight values stored as features under the
tfma.FEATURES_KEY (and optionally tfma.TRANSFORMED_FEATURES_KEY) in extracts.
The resulting values are then added to the extracts under the key
tfma.EXAMPLE_WEIGHTS_KEY.
Args |
eval_config
|
Eval config.
|
Returns |
Extractor for extracting example weights.
